AI Investment Analysis of Applied Graphite Technologies Corporation (AGT.V) Stock

Strategic Position

Applied Graphite Technologies Corporation is a Canadian junior exploration company focused on developing graphite properties. The company's primary asset is the Kearney Graphite Property located in Ontario, Canada. As an early-stage exploration company, AGT is positioned in the critical minerals sector, specifically targeting the growing demand for graphite used in electric vehicle batteries and energy storage applications.

Key Risks

  • Regulatory: As a mineral exploration company, AGT faces standard regulatory risks including permitting requirements, environmental compliance, and indigenous consultation obligations. The company operates in Canada's regulated mining jurisdiction.
  • Competitive: AGT competes with numerous other junior mining companies and established graphite producers for capital, technical expertise, and strategic partnerships. The graphite sector has seen increased competition due to growing EV demand.
  • Financial: As an exploration-stage company, AGT has no revenue stream and relies on equity financing to fund operations. This creates dilution risk for shareholders and dependency on favorable capital market conditions.
  • Operational: The company faces typical mineral exploration risks including unsuccessful exploration results, resource estimation uncertainties, and the challenges of advancing projects from exploration to production.

Investment Verdict

Applied Graphite Technologies represents a speculative investment in the critical minerals sector, specifically targeting graphite demand from the electric vehicle and energy storage markets. The company is at an early exploration stage with no revenue generation, making it highly dependent on equity financing and successful exploration outcomes. Investment potential exists if the company can successfully define economic resources and advance its projects, but investors face significant risks including dilution, exploration failure, and commodity price volatility.
